Foxconn Partners with NVIDIA to Construct Taiwan’s Fastest AI Supercomputer
The tech landscape in Taiwan is about to undergo a seismic shift, thanks to a groundbreaking partnership between Foxconn and NVIDIA. This collaboration aims to construct the nation’s most powerful AI supercomputer, leveraging the innovative NVIDIA Blackwell architecture. Unveiling the NVIDIA Blackwell Architecture
The core of this supercomputer will be the NVIDIA Blackwell architecture, a revolutionary advancement in AI processing technology. Known for its unparalleled performance and efficiency, Blackwell brings innovations such as enhanced tensor cores, increased parallelism, and superior energy efficiency. This architecture is designed to accelerate AI workloads, making it ideal for complex computations required in deep learning, data analysis, and neural network training.
The Blackwell architecture is set to redefine the benchmarks for AI processing, offering up to three times the performance of its predecessors. With capabilities like these, the AI supercomputer will be able to tackle some of the most demanding AI challenges of our time, enabling breakthroughs in autonomous systems, scientific research, and much more.
